Output 65439c16e64ab3b819ff5236b8c7f3bb97a39cc0ba6204113951a4bbf6f40891:8

value
64664
script pubkey
OP_0 OP_PUSHBYTES_20 bcf4bff1a33a5a3595fdac3a1ff1fb241494337b
address
bc1qhn6tludr8fdrt90a4saplu0mys2fgvmmnmpxwp
transaction
65439c16e64ab3b819ff5236b8c7f3bb97a39cc0ba6204113951a4bbf6f40891
confirmations
53318
spent
true